Adam Silver‘s NBA is going through a period where fans are deserting the game. A boring brand of basketball has gone hand in hand with the lack of new superstars. But even then, some such as Ben Stiller and Adam Sandler cannot let go of their love for the game.

Sandler has made movies surrounding sports and his most recent one, Hustle, was a major hit. But he does not just suit up for the sake of creating a movie. He is a certified baller who loves to play a game of pick up whenever the chance arises.

He was at the Oscars earlier and host Conan O’Brien noticed what he was wearing and asked him about it. The Happy Gilmore star went on to say that no one noticed what he was wearing until O’Brien brought it up.

He was wearing a pair of shorts and a hoodie to an event when everyone was wearing the best outfits designers could create. Along with that Adam Sandler wore Steph Curry‘s Curry 11’s on his feet, completing the basketball look he wanted to project.

This was a comical reference to the events in the White House over the past few days. However, Sandler brought the attention back to basketball when he invited the audience to play a game of 5 on 5 with him at Veteran Park after the event.

Along with him was longtime friend Ben Stiller, who was on stage to present the award for production design. He was not outfitted like his 58-year-old friend and instead was in a black tuxedo while on stage.
